Abstract
System monitoring is not only the key to system and application optimization, but also provides the fundamental functionality for adaptive and self-configuring systems. In this paper we describe a novel approach to monitoring based on biologically inspired methods, which not only suits traditional requirements in generating a detailed and pristine system state image, but also complies with the dedicated needs of self-configuring systems. As a beneficial side-effect, the proposed monitoring approach is inherently fault-tolerant and scalable with system size.
